小麦节间的維管组织及其与单穗粒数的关系

摘    要:1983—85年间观察了五个小麦品种地上部伸长节间的大、小维管束数目和面积及其与单穗粒数的关系。结果表明,小麦茎节间维管组织的发育状况因节位、品种、年度气候条件等而异。节间大、小维管束之间在数量上呈极显著的负相关(r=-0.4118)。并证实小麦节间大、小维管束数目与面积和单穗粒数之间呈正相关,但其间密切程度有差异。

THE RELATION BETWEEN VASCULAR TISSUE OF WHEAT INTERNODE AND GRAIN NUMBER PER SPIKE

Abstract:The number of macro-bundles and micro-bundles are complementary each another,and the negative correlation between the two types of bundles is significant (r=-0.4118~(**)) .Thus,the total number of internodal macro-bundles and micro-bundles are more stable than that of macro-bundles and micro-bundles separately.The number and area of internodal bundle tissue of wheat are positively related to the grain number per spike,but the degree of relationship is different among them. In general,there is a trend that the relationship of macro-bundle and the grain number per spike is closer than that of the micro-bundle, and also closer than that of the bundle area; further more, the relationship of the development degree of upper internode bundle tissne and the grain number per spike is closer than that of the lower internode.
